Transaction 2db0fde134e5beb3ca22bceba8909e4206e93aa4d27e083eae389ceefdc250a1
1 Input
1 Output
-
2db0fde134e5beb3ca22bceba8909e4206e93aa4d27e083eae389ceefdc250a1:0
- value
- 66284213
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ca4cfe97c5641998b21c6782d1aa663b34b5e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DUHFC9P6W39XR9HVZhedoa7S2D3uQRrze